Roughly 80,000 stores are doomed to close in the next 5 years as the retail apocalypse continues to rip through America. Roughly 80,000 stores are expected to close over the next five years, according to a new UBS report. The prediction follows a grim decade for the retail industry, dubbed the “retail apocalypse.”
How many retail stores closed in 2020?
A record 12,200 U.S. stores closed in 2020 as e-commerce, pandemic changed retail forever.

How long will retail stores last?
Even though the past few years have brought countless announcements of store closings, U.S. retailers should brace for much more to come. In a research note published on Monday, UBS forecast that some 80,000 retail stores, or roughly 9% of the current total, will shut their doors permanently by 2026.

Is J Jill closing stores?
Jill Expects to Close 20 Stores This Year. Women’s apparel retailer J. Jill is closing approximately 20 stores in 2021, seeking to rebound with a smaller footprint and a focus on full-price sales.
